Transaction 39e526cdbf1f16eaff636055957edf6ce3f12a9719a2664cf91bde31ae72c8f7

2 Input
2 Outputs
  • 39e526cdbf1f16eaff636055957edf6ce3f12a9719a2664cf91bde31ae72c8f7:0
  • value  4266779
    address  32MRhoyQb4Fh8EpWaw4rDioArrgMfnqbSx
  • 39e526cdbf1f16eaff636055957edf6ce3f12a9719a2664cf91bde31ae72c8f7:1
  • value  21300000
    address  1MS3wKGDSrb7gDPUin56ZE4xxDLZhwRaWT